Official abstract text for this publication.
A catalyst laminate includes a plurality of catalyst layers containing at least one of a noble metal and an oxide of the noble metal and at least one of a non-noble metal and an oxide of the non-noble metal, including: two or more first catalyst layers and two or more second catalyst layers. In an atomic percent of the noble metal obtained by using a line analysis by energ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y in a thickness direction of the catalyst laminate. The first catalyst layer is less than an average of a highest value and a lowest value of the atomic percent of the noble metal. The second catalyst layer has an atomic percent of the noble metal equal to or greater than the average of the highest value and the lowest value thereof. The second catalyst layer is present between the first catalyst layers.

What is claimed is: 1 . A catalyst laminate comprising a plurality of catalyst layers containing at least one of a noble metal and an oxide of the noble metal and at least one of a non-noble metal and an oxide of the non-noble metal, comprising: two or more first catalyst layers and two or more second catalyst layers, wherein in an atomic percent of the noble metal obtained by using a line analysis by energ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y in a thickness direction of the catalyst laminate, the first catalyst layer is less than an average of a highest value and a lowest value of the atomic percent of the noble metal, the second catalyst layer has an atomic percent of the noble metal equal to or greater than the average of the highest value and the lowest value thereof, and the second catalyst layer is present between the first catalyst layers. 2 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ein when a value obtained by dividing an atomic percent of the non-noble metal of the first catalyst layer by an atomic fraction of the noble metal of the first catalyst layer is Rm (A1) and a value obtained by dividing the atomic percent of the non-noble metal of the second catalyst layer by the atomic fraction of the noble metal of the second catalyst layer is Rm (A2), Rm (A1)>Rm (A2) holds. 3 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ein the Rm (A1) is 0.1 or more and 1.0 or less. 4 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ein the Rm (A2) is 0.01 or more and 0.45 or less. 5 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ein an average thickness of the first catalyst layer is larger than that of the second catalyst layer. 6 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ein an average thickness of the first catalyst layer is 4 nm or more and 35 nm or less. 7 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ein an average thickness of the second catalyst layer is 2 nm or more and 34 nm or less. 8 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ein a pillar connecting the first catalyst layers is present in the second catalyst layer. 9 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ein a ratio of a catalyst not present in the first catalyst layer is 30% or more and less than 90%. 10 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ein the noble metal or its oxide contains at least one selected from a group including Ir, Pt, Ru, Rh, Os, Pd, and Au and the non-noble metal or its oxide contains at least one selected from a group including Fe, Co, Ni, Mn, Al, Zn, Ta, W, Hf, Si, Mo, Ti, Zr, Nb, V, Cr, Sn, and Sr. 11 . The catalyst laminate according to claim 1 , wherein the first catalyst layer is in direct contact with the second catalyst layer. 12 .
